Design and Display

Right away, the size difference is clear. The Xiaomi 15T Pro boasts a massive 6.83-inch display, making it an ideal choice for watching videos and gaming. The Google Pixel 10 Pro offers a more compact and pocket-friendly 6.3-inch screen. While both have stunning displays, the Pixel pulls ahead slightly with a higher resolution and pixel density (~495 ppi vs. ~435 ppi), resulting in a marginally sharper image. In terms of build, the Pixel feels more premium with Gorilla Glass Victus 2 on both the front and back, whereas the Xiaomi opts for a unique glass fiber back and a robust aluminum frame.

Performance and Internals

Under the hood, we see a battle of philosophies. The Xiaomi 15T Pro is powered by the MediaTek Dimensity 9400+, a chipset built for sheer speed and performance, paired with a solid 12GB of RAM. It’s a true powerhouse for demanding tasks. The Google Pixel 10 Pro, however, relies on its custom Tensor G5 chip. While powerful, its main strength lies in accelerating AI and machine learning tasks, which power Google’s exclusive software features. The Pixel also one-ups the Xiaomi with a generous 16GB of RAM across all its models, promising smoother multitasking.

The Camera Clash

Both phones feature impressive triple-camera systems, but the details matter. Both have a primary 50MP wide sensor and a periscope telephoto lens capable of 5x optical zoom. The real difference lies in the ultrawide camera. The Pixel 10 Pro features a high-resolution 48MP ultrawide lens, which should capture significantly more detail than the Xiaomi’s 12MP ultrawide. For photography enthusiasts who love wide-angle shots, the Pixel has a clear hardware advantage here.

Battery and Special Features

When it comes to battery life, the Xiaomi 15T Pro has a decisive edge on paper with its massive 5500 mAh battery, compared to the Pixel’s 4870 mAh. This, combined with its advanced 3D IceLoop cooling system, makes it a marathon runner for gamers. The Pixel, however, counters with an arsenal of smart features, including the Titan M2 security coprocessor, Satellite SOS service, and deep integration of AI with Gemini Nano for tasks like conversational editing.
